/* Constants */
|
||||
|
||||
/*
|
||||
* Idle thread stack size
|
||||
*
|
||||
* This needs to be large enough to handle any interrupt handlers
|
||||
* and callbacks called by interrupt handlers (e.g. user-created
|
||||
* timer callbacks) as well as the saving of all context when
|
||||
* switching away from this thread.
|
||||
*/
|
||||
#define IDLE_STACK_SIZE_BYTES 512
|
||||
|
||||
|
||||
/*
|
||||
* Main thread stack size
|
||||
*
|
||||
* Note that this is not a required OS kernel thread - you will replace
|
||||
* this with your own application thread.
|
||||
*
|
||||
* In this case the Main thread is responsible for calling out to the
|
||||
* test routines. Once a test routine has finished, the test status is
|
||||
* printed out on the UART and the thread remains running in a loop.
|
||||
*
|
||||
* The Main thread stack generally needs to be larger than the idle
|
||||
* thread stack, as not only does it need to store interrupt handler
|
||||
* stack saves and context switch saves, but the application main thread
|
||||
* will generally be carrying out more nested function calls and require
|
||||
* stack for application code local variables etc.
|
||||
*/
|
||||
#define MAIN_STACK_SIZE_BYTES 1024

/**
|
||||
* \b main
|
||||
*
|
||||
* Program entry point.
|
||||
*
|
||||
* Creates an application thread and starts the OS.
|
||||
*/
|
||||
|
||||
int main ( void )
|
||||
{
|
||||
int8_t status;
|
||||
|
||||
/**
|
||||
* Note: to protect OS structures and data during initialisation,
|
||||
* interrupts must remain disabled until the first thread
|
||||
* has been restored. They are reenabled at the very end of
|
||||
* the first thread restore, at which point it is safe for a
|
||||
* reschedule to take place.
|
||||
*/
|
||||
|
||||
/**
|
||||
* Initialise the OS before creating our threads.
|
||||
*/
|
||||
status = atomOSInit(&idle_thread_stack[0], IDLE_STACK_SIZE_BYTES, TRUE);
|
||||
if (status == ATOM_OK)
|
||||
{
|
||||
/* Create an application thread */
|
||||
status = atomThreadCreate(&main_tcb,
|
||||
TEST_THREAD_PRIO, main_thread_func, 0,
|
||||
&main_thread_stack[0],
|
||||
MAIN_STACK_SIZE_BYTES,
|
||||
TRUE);
|
||||
if (status == ATOM_OK)
|
||||
{
|
||||
/**
|
||||
* First application thread successfully created. It is
|
||||
* now possible to start the OS. Execution will not return
|
||||
* from atomOSStart(), which will restore the context of
|
||||
* our application thread and start executing it.
|
||||
*
|
||||
* Note that interrupts are still disabled at this point.
|
||||
* They will be enabled as we restore and execute our first
|
||||
* thread in archFirstThreadRestore().
|
||||
*/
|
||||
atomOSStart();
|
||||
}
|
||||
}
|
||||
|
||||
while (1)
|
||||
;
|
||||
|
||||
/* There was an error starting the OS if we reach here */
|
||||
return (0);
|
||||
}
